#17014e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#17014e is composed of 9% red, 0.4%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.5% cyan, 98.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 69.4% black. It has a hue angle of 257.1 degrees, a saturation of 97.5% and a lightness of 15.5%. #17014e color hex could be obtained by blending #2e029c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

Shades and Tints of #17014e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f1ecff is the lightest one.

Tones of #17014e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#27252a is the less saturated color, while #17014e is the most saturated one.
